Six Strategies To Creating Handmade Greeting Cards

Using merely a small number of fundamental tools and craft-supplies, along with a few simple tips and techniques, it is possible to make unique handmade greeting cards for several different occasions which includes Christmas, Christening, Mothers Day, Fathers Day, Valentine's, Anniversary, New Baby, Get Well, Bon Voyage, Congratulations, the list is continuous…

You could design a variety of straightforward or complicated greeting cards and you don’t require huge amounts of spare time or money. Usually, the most valuable cards can be produced in under half an hour, using just a small number of essential apparatus.
Once you’ve begun, you could soon be using a variety of techniques to make hand made greeting cards and much more, from wrapping-paper and decorative gift boxes to scrap-book pages and memory albums.

Here are 6 explanations of some of the most popular techniques for making handmade greeting cards

Card-Toppers:
These are previously made decorations, generally with a self-sticking back. They offer an fascinating 3-D effect ...
... and are a good option for beginners. You will not require any glue and a simple handmade card need only be made up of a card-topper, attached to a blank greeting card.

Embellishments:
These are effective for creating a special finish to your handmade greeting cards. Embellishments are basically anything you can stick onto your cards to compliment the design and include card toppers, skeleton leaves, wire, beads, eyelets, brads, pom poms, gem stones, mini flowers, reflective tiles and much more.

Embossing:
Dry embossing - this procedure utilizes either a source of light, such as a light-box, metallic templates and an embosser device or specialised embossing systems to create raised designs and some textures on the card, note card, paper and metallic foil. For an additional effect, the raised exterior may be coloured with a felt-tip or pencil.
Heat Embossing - this procedure utilizes embossing powder, pigment or specialised clear embosser ink as well as a heating device to generate raised designs on card, paper or craft foam. This technique is most often used to compose an additional dimensionality to rubber stamped images.

Glass Painting:
This requires the use of specialised water or solvent-based glass-paints and glass paint outliner or peel-off stickers to construct patterns on glass acetate.

Iris Folding:
This simplistic technique entails folded strips of coloured patterned paper, that are layered, according to a template, into a spiral pattern at the rear of an aperture in blank greeting cards. The name is stemmed from the folded paper designs likening to the iris of a digital-camera.

3D Decoupage:
3D Decoupage is concerned with making 3-D pictures making use of various copies of just one picture. Single elements are cut and stuck into layers to ‘build-out’ the picture, through pads of foam or glue spots, bowed-tip scissors or a craft-knife along with a draper mat.
